Simple Calculation Steps

Here is the step-by-step breakdown to get this result:

BASIC FORMULA
(Percentage ÷ 100) × Base Amount
  1. Percent Conversion:
    6 ÷ 100 = 0.06
  2. Multiplication Operation:
    0.06 × 4200 = 252
  3. Conclusion 252
